    Roller Screw. Roller screws use rollers instead of steel balls, which reduce the stress concentration due to the greater contact surface area. They offer 1.5-2 times higher loading capacity than a standard ballscrew series and are capable of higher axial loading due to the reinforced circulation system.

  • All The Size Of The Steel Rod Mill Grinding Rod

    The rods are free inside the mill.The rod mill feeds a wet ball mill at a feed size of 1.0 mm (1000 m) and produces a product with 80 passing a 150 m screen.the rod mill is in an open grinding circuit.determine 1.the shaft power of the rod mill, 2.the size of the industrial mill.data laboratory standard bond test rod mill grindability index at 10 mesh 13.5 kwh t.

  • Ball bearing - Wikipedia

    Self-aligning ball bearings, such as the Wingqvist bearing shown in the picture, are constructed with the inner ring and ball assembly contained within an outer ring that has a spherical raceway. This construction allows the bearing to tolerate a small angular misalignment resulting from shaft or housing deflections or improper mounting.

  • AMIT 135: Lesson 7 Ball Mills & Circuits – Mining Mill ...

    The compartments could contain different ball sizes. Large to small from the feed end. Some mills have a conical section. In the conical section near the discharge, fine particles preferentially move into the conical section thereby creating segregation. This type has low feed capacity and is rarely used in the metallurgical industry.

  • Ball Screw - THK

    The Ball Screw requires a minimal starting torque due to its rolling motion, and does not cause a slip, which is inevitable with a sliding motion. Therefore, it is capable of an accurate micro feeding. Fig.4 shows a travel distance of the Ball Screw in one-pulse, 0.1-μm feeding.
